Major hurdles cleared for Mumbai Coastal Road project; work to begin soon: Goyal
Union minister Piyush Goyal said on Sunday that all major hurdles in the Mumbai Coastal Road project, planned to extend up to Virar in Palghar district, have been resolved and that work on it will begin soon.
The ambitious Coastal Road now runs from Marine Drive in south Mumbai to Worli, where it connects to the Bandra Worli Sea Link. In later phases, the road will be taken to Versova and then to Virar, which is part of the Mumbai Metropolitan Region.
Once completed, the travel time from Nariman Point to Virar is expected to be reduced to just 35 to 40 minutes.
